(Late 1980s-Early 1990s)
Logo: On an orchid-colored background, we see the words:
Professional
Duplication
By
After a couple of seconds, they fly away from the viewer to the left of the screen, then the word "Premiere" is drawn in a old 1950s cursive font, while a TV tube screen is drawn around the letters "Pre". Then 3 lines stacked vertically draw in from the right, then the background shrinks the TV tube screen, revealing a white background but retaining the original color in the letters "Pre", while the word "VIDEO" pops up in a dust format. Then the logo flashes, changing the letters "Pre" to match up with the word.
Technique: 80s computer animation.
Music/Sounds: A strong synth score, accompanied by two chimes, and two whooshes
Availability: Rare. Can be found at the end of Virgin Vision/M.C.E.G Virgin Home Entertainment releases. It also appears at the end of the VHS of Prancer.
